256k Nonvolatile, Y2K-Compliant Timekeeping RAM# DS1554WP120+ Technical Documentation
## 1. Application Scenarios
### Typical Use Cases
The DS1554WP120+ is a  non-volatile static RAM (NV SRAM)  with integrated real-time clock (RTC), primarily employed in applications requiring  persistent data storage  with time-stamping capabilities. Key use cases include:
-  Industrial Control Systems : Maintains critical process parameters and event logs during power interruptions
-  Medical Equipment : Stores patient data and device configuration settings with precise timing information
-  Telecommunications : Preserves network configuration and call records during power cycles
-  Automotive Systems : Retains odometer readings, diagnostic codes, and system configurations
-  Point-of-Sale Terminals : Secures transaction data and maintains real-time clock accuracy
### Industry Applications
-  Industrial Automation : Programmable logic controllers (PLCs) utilize the component for recipe storage and fault logging
-  Energy Management : Smart meters employ the device for time-of-use data recording and tariff information
-  Aerospace : Avionics systems leverage the NV SRAM for flight data recording and configuration persistence
-  Network Infrastructure : Routers and switches use the component for configuration backup and event time-stamping
### Practical Advantages and Limitations
 Advantages: 
-  Zero Write Time : Data transfers instantly from SRAM to non-volatile storage during power loss
-  High Endurance : Unlimited read/write cycles compared to Flash memory (typically 100,000 cycles)
-  Data Integrity : Automatic write protection during power transitions prevents data corruption
-  Integrated RTC : Eliminates need for separate timing components, reducing board space
-  Wide Temperature Range : Operates from -40°C to +85°C, suitable for industrial environments
 Limitations: 
-  Higher Cost : More expensive than separate SRAM and EEPROM solutions
-  Power Consumption : Continuous battery backup required for data retention
-  Limited Density : Maximum capacity of 512Kb may be insufficient for large data storage applications
-  Battery Dependency : Data loss occurs if backup battery fails or is disconnected
## 2. Design Considerations
### Common Design Pitfalls and Solutions
 Pitfall 1: Inadequate Power Supply Sequencing 
-  Issue : Simultaneous application of VCC and battery power can cause data corruption
-  Solution : Implement proper power sequencing with VCC ramping up before battery connection
 Pitfall 2: Insufficient Decoupling 
-  Issue : Power supply noise affecting RTC accuracy and memory integrity
-  Solution : Place 100nF ceramic capacitors within 10mm of VCC and battery pins
 Pitfall 3: Improper Battery Selection 
-  Issue : Using batteries with insufficient capacity or incorrect voltage characteristics
-  Solution : Select lithium batteries with 3.0V nominal voltage and minimum 48mAh capacity
### Compatibility Issues with Other Components
 Microcontroller Interfaces: 
-  Compatible : Most 8-bit and 16-bit microcontrollers with parallel memory interfaces
-  Incompatible : Systems requiring serial interfaces (I2C, SPI) without additional glue logic
 Power Management: 
-  Critical Consideration : Power-fail comparator threshold (VPF) must align with system voltage requirements
-  Conflict Potential : Systems with multiple power domains may require level shifting
### PCB Layout Recommendations
 Power Distribution: 
- Use  star-point grounding  for analog (RTC) and digital sections
- Implement separate power planes for VCC and battery supply
- Route battery traces with minimum 20mil width and avoid vias
 Signal Integrity: 
- Keep address/data bus traces  length-matched  within ±5mm
- Maintain 3W spacing rule for high-speed signals
- Use 50Ω controlled impedance for traces longer than 100mm